The Origins of Tintin This iconic character made his debut on January 10th 1929. Created by Belgian comic writer and artist Georges Prosper Remi, under the pen name Hergé, Tintin first appeared in the story “Tintin in the Land of the Soviets.” These adventures were produced until 1976, late into the author’s life, and were later adapted into a short-lived animated series in the early 1990s. In 2011 Steven Spielberg adapted several earlier tales within a spectacular 3D motion-capture film. Join WatchMojo.com as we explore the origins of Tintin.
